Amritsar Police Bust International Heroin Syndicate, 9 Arrested

Over 60 kg heroin seized in multi-state operation near Rajasthan-Pakistan border

by Ananya Mehta

In a major crackdown in 2025, the Amritsar Police Commissionerate, in collaboration with the Border Security Force (BSF) and Rajasthan Police, dismantled an international drug syndicate involved in trans-border heroin trafficking. Over 60 kilograms of heroin were seized near the international border with Pakistan in Barmer, Rajasthan.

The interstate operation spanned Punjab, Haryana, Rajasthan, and Jammu and Kashmir, resulting in the arrest of nine individuals, including a woman. Those arrested from Amritsar district include Gursahib Singh, Jashanpreet Singh, Kulwinder Singh, Parshotam Singh, Gagandeep Singh, and Rajinder Kaur.

Punjab DGP Gaurav Yadav revealed that the drug cartel was run by notorious Pakistan-based smuggler Tanveer Shah and Canada-based Indian handler Joban Kaler. The syndicate was involved in large-scale heroin smuggling using hawala channels.

DGP Yadav stated on social media, “The massive operation recovered 60.302 kg of heroin near the International Border in Barmer, Rajasthan. The arrested include key smugglers and hawala racketeers. Investigation is ongoing to unravel the network’s entire chain, and more arrests are expected.”
